Design Your Own Games!

Back in the 1980s a friend with a Sinclair ZX Spectrum got hold of a program called HURG (can't remember what it stood for) which essentially allowed you to create your own platform games.
A few of us had great plans for transforming the games industry and tried to come up with the next big thing.

Obviously it didn't work... (well, we were only 13 - I mean, as if someone so young could ever make it big in the tech industry...)

But I've just bought a copy of Power game Factory which is a cool-looking (and cheap!) program for the Mac that lets you produce side-scrolling games. I'm certainly not imagining that I'm going to produce anything that anyone else will want to play, let alone buy, but I'm looking forwards to producing something. Maybe a game in which designers shoot clients, (or ordinary people shoot demon designers!)
